Analysis And Management Of Postoperative Complications In Childhood Craniopharyngioma

Objective:To discuss the clinical features and therapy of common childhood craniopharyngioma(CP) postoperative complications, and compared with the incidence of adult craniopharyngioma postoperative complications.Methods:Retrospectively reviewed 20 cases of childhood craniopharyngioma from January 2012 to December 2015 who received micro surgery treatment in department of neurosurgery of the second affiliated hospital, school of medicine, Zhejiang University. These 20 cases diagnosed as CP were included as group CP. Meantime reviewed 60 cases of adult craniopharyngioma from January 2012 to December 2015 who received micro surgery treatment in department of neurosurgery of the second affiliated hospital, school of medicine, Zhejiang University. These 60 cases were included as the control group. Data were recorded including clinical manifestation, imaging, tumor resection and postoperative complications.Results:In childhood CP group, the complications included:15 cases of diabetes insipidus (75.0%),16 cases of electrolyte disorder(80.0%),11 cases of pituitary dysfunction(55.0%),5 cases of central high fever(25.0%),2 cases of epileptic seizures(10.0%),2 cases of impaired consciousness(10.0%). In adult CP group, the complications included:38 cases of diabetes insipidus (63.3%),34 cases of electrolyte disorder(53.7%),29 cases of pituitary dysfunction(43.3%),8 cases of central high fever(13.3%),4 cases of epileptic seizures(6.7%),6 cases of impaired consciousness(10.0%).There are no statistical difference in the incidence of craniopharyngioma postoperative complications between two groups.Conclusion:Childhood postoperative craniopharyngioma complications are various and complex, but there are no statistical difference compared with the adult CP group. Treatment of postoperative complications are very important and directly affect patients’quality of life.
